WebSphere Z/OS Administrator required.

Position Title:
Systems Administrator, WebSphere Application Server on SystemZ

Principal Accountabilities:
* Build and management of WebSphere Application Server in a highly available environment on the Mainframe platforms
* Systems/Applications Management experience using Administrative Interfaces Systems Management (Admin Console, Scripting, ITCAM).
* Troubleshoot/Performance tune WebSphere Application Server applications
* Ensure environment has no single points of failure and is operationally robust (housekeeping etc)
* Management and development of monitoring solutions for WebSphere. (ITCAM)
* Liaise with IT development community to enhance and protect our HA environment, to provide them with technical support and to advise on best practices for new solutions.
* Development and maintenance of operational documentation and specifications on system builds and SOPs.
* Provide out of hours oncall support on the team rota
